HtmlDocument.OpenNew(Boolean) Metodo
Definizione
Importante
Alcune informazioni sono relative alla release non definitiva del prodotto, che potrebbe subire modifiche significative prima della release definitiva. Microsoft non riconosce alcuna garanzia, espressa o implicita, in merito alle informazioni qui fornite.
Ottiene un nuovo oggetto HtmlDocument da usare con il metodo Write(String).
public:
System::Windows::Forms::HtmlDocument ^ OpenNew(bool replaceInHistory);
public System.Windows.Forms.HtmlDocument OpenNew (bool replaceInHistory);
public System.Windows.Forms.HtmlDocument? OpenNew (bool replaceInHistory);
member this.OpenNew : bool -> System.Windows.Forms.HtmlDocument
Public Function OpenNew (replaceInHistory As Boolean) As HtmlDocument
Parametri
- replaceInHistory
- Boolean
Indica se la nuova navigazione della finestra deve sostituire l'elemento precedente nella cronologia di navigazione di DOM.
Restituisce
Nuovo documento per la scrittura.
Esempio
Nell'esempio di codice seguente viene preparato il DOM per la scrittura e la scrittura di un nuovo documento usando il Write metodo .
private void WriteNewDocument()
{
if (webBrowser1.Document != null)
{
HtmlDocument doc = webBrowser1.Document.OpenNew(true);
doc.Write("<HTML><BODY>This is a new HTML document.</BODY></HTML>");
}
}
Private Sub WriteNewDocument()
If (WebBrowser1.Document IsNot Nothing) Then
Dim doc As HtmlDocument = WebBrowser1.Document.OpenNew(True)
doc.Write("<HTML><BODY>This is a new HTML document.</BODY></HTML>")
End If
End Sub
Commenti
OpenNew cancella il documento caricato precedente, incluso qualsiasi stato associato, ad esempio variabili. Non causerà la generazione di eventi WebBrowser di spostamento.
OpenNew crea sempre un nuovo documento nella finestra corrente. Per aprire un documento in una nuova finestra, usare il Open metodo nella HtmlWindow classe .